Linux网络管理-静态路由增加方法-linux如何增加静态路由 (linux网口灯闪烁命令)

教程大全 2025-07-14 06:05:44 浏览

随着互联网和网络技术的不断发展,网络的管理和维护变得越来越重要。Linux作为一种开源的操作系统,在网络管理方面有着广泛应用。其中,路由是网络中非常关键的一部分,它连接不同的网络,实现数据的转发和传输。在Linux系统中,路由管理也非常重要。本文将介绍Linux网络管理中静态路由增加的方法,帮助读者更好地理解和应用Linux路由管理技术,以提高网络管理的效率和安全性。

一、静态路由概述

路由是互联网中的一种基本网络技术,它实现了将数据包从源地址发送到目的地址的路径查找和选择。路由分为静态路由和动态路由两种。静态路由是手动配置的路由,由管理员手动添加和删除,适用于网络规模较小,网络拓扑结构不经常变化的网络环境;动态路由则是网络设备自动学习和更新路由,适用于网络规模较大,网络拓扑结构常发生变化的环境。

在Linux系统中,我们可以通过route命令来配置和管理路由。静态路由是通过手动添加路由来实现。比如,我们需要将A网络的数据包发送到B网络需要经过一个中转节点C,那么我们就需要在中转节点C上手动添加一条路由规则,以实现数据包的转发。

二、静态路由的增加方法

静态路由的增加方法分为两种,一种是临时添加路由,一种是永久添加路由。临时添加路由是指将路由规则添加到当前正在运行的路由表中,这种方法适用于临时的网络环境,比如我们可能会在测试环境中使用临时路由来测试网络性能;永久添加路由则是将路由规则添加到系统的配置文件中,即使系统重启,配置文件中的路由规则也会保留。这种方法适用于生产环境中的网络管理。

1. 临时添加路由

临时添加路由需要使用route命令。其中,添加路由的命令格式为:

route add [-net|-host] 目标地址 mask 子网掩码 网关地址

其中,参数说明如下:

-net:目标地址是一个网络地址

-host:目标地址是一个主机地址

目标地址:指要添加的网段地址或主机地址

mask:子网掩码,表示要添加的地址所在的子网

网关地址:指中转节点的IP地址

举个例子,我们现在需要将192.168.1.0/24网络数据包发送到192.168.2.0/24网络,中转节点IP地址为192.168.1.1,那么我们可以使用以下命令添加路由规则:

route add -net 192.168.2.0 netmask 255.255.255.0 gw 192.168.1.1

此时,我们可以通过route命令查看到路由表中已经添加了相应的路由规则。

2. 永久添加路由

永久添加路由需要修改系统的配置文件,即/etc/network/interfaces文件。这个文件是Linux系统配置网络接口的文件,我们可以在这个文件中添加静态路由。具体操作步骤如下:

Step1:打开/etc/network/interfaces文件

我们可以使用vim或其他编辑器打开/etc/network/interfaces文件,命令如下:

sudo vim /etc/network/interfaces

Step2:添加静态路由

在文件中找到需要添加静态路由的网络接口,比如eth0,添加以下代码:

up route add -net 192.168.2.0 netmask 255.255.255.0 gw 192.168.1.1

这样,当系统重启后,路由规则仍然会存在,不需要再次手动添加。

三、

静态路由是Linux网络管理中非常重要的一部分,通过手动添加路由规则,我们可以实现不同网络之间的数据包转发和传输。临时添加路由和永久添加路由是添加静态路由的两种方法,具体方法根据实际需求而定。本文介绍了Linux网络管理中静态路由的增加方法,希望读者能够更好地理解和应用Linux网络管理技术。

相关问题拓展阅读:

linux怎么添加静态路由

linux下添加路由的方法:

一:使用 route 命令添加

使用route 命令添加的路由,机器重启或者网卡重启后路由就失效了,方法:

//添加到主机的路由

# route add –host 192.168.168.110 dev eth0

# route add –host 192.168.168.119 gw 192.168.168.1

//添加到网络的路由

# route add –net IP netmask MASK eth0

# route add –net IP netmask MASK gw IP

# route add –net IP/24 eth1

//添加默认网关

# route add default gw IP

//删除路由

# route del –host 192.168.168.110 dev eth0

二:在linux下设置永久路由的方法:

1.在/etc/rc.local里添加

方法:

route add -net 192.168.3.0/24 dev eth0

route add -net 192.168.2.0/24 gw 192.168.3.254

2.在/告仿etc/sysconfig/network里添加到末陪友世尾

方法:芦肢GATEWAY=gw-ip 或者 GATEWAY=gw-dev

3./etc/sysconfig/static-router :

any net x.x.x.x/24 gw y.y.y.y

linux如何增加静态路由的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于linux如何增加静态路由,Linux网络管理:静态路由增加方法,linux怎么添加静态路由的信息别忘了在本站进行查找喔。

香港服务器首选树叶云,2H2G首月10元开通。树叶云(shuyeidc.com)提供简单好用,价格厚道的香港/美国云 服务器 独立服务器。IDC+ISP+ICP资质。ARIN和APNIC会员。成熟技术团队15年行业经验。

linux网口灯闪烁命令

linux添加静态路由

超级终端连接用的命令大全?

1、Router> 用户模式2、Router>enable 进入特权模式 Router#3、Router#config terminal 进入全局模式 Router(config)#4、Router(config)#interface f0/1 进入接口模式 Router(config-if)#5、Router(config)#interface f0/1.0 进入子接口模式 Router(config-subif)#6、Router(config)#line console 0 进入line链路模式 Router(config-line)#7、Router(config)#router rip 进入路由模式 Router(config-router)#exit 退回上层 end 结束所有操作8、Router(config)#hostName aaa 配置主机名9、Router(config)#banner motd $ this … $ 配置提示信息10、Router#show running-config 查看配置情况11、Router(config)#enable password 111 设置使能密码(明文)12、Router(config)#enable secret 111 设置使能密码(密文)13、 Router(config)#service password-encryption 加密所有密码14、Router(config)#line console 0 设置console密码 Router(config-line)#password 333 Router(config-line)#login15、Router(config)#interface f0/0Router(config_if)description this is….. 配置接口标识16、Router(config) #line console 0 配置超时 Router(config-line)#exec-timeout 0 0 17、Router(config) #line console 0 显示同步 Router(config-line)#logging synchronous 18、Router(config) # no ip domain-lookup 配置禁用DNS19、Router# show version 查看配置、版本等信息 配置静态路由20、Router(config) # #ip route network [mask] {address | interface} [distance] [permanent] 目的地址 掩码 下一接口 本地接口 管理开销 永久有效例:RouterA(config) # interface fa0/0 配置F0/0接口的IP地址RouterA(config_if) # ip address 192.168.2.2 255.255.255.0RouterA(config_if) # no shutdownRouterA# show interface f0/0 查看F0/0接口RouterA# show ip route 查看A路由表20、配置默认路由 下一跳接口IP或本地接口号Router(config) # ip route 0.0.0.0 0.0.0.0 address21、配置静态路由:Router(config) # ip route 192.168.1.0 255.255.255.0 address 目标网络号 子网掩码 下一跳接口IP22、查看串口连线模式(DCE或DTE)Router # show controllers s0/023、配置DCE接线端时钟频率Router(config)#interface s0/0Router(config-if)#clock rate 、配置单臂路由(连接交换机的端口Router(config)#interface f0/0.1 进入子接口Router(config-if)# ip address 192.168.1.1 255.255.255.0 配置IPRouter(config-if)# encapsulation dot1q vlan-id 封装到VLAN25、Router(config)#interface s0/0 设置IP地址 Router(config-if)#ip address 192.168.1.1 255.255.255.0 Router(config-if)#no shutdown 26、Router#show ip route 查看路由表 27、RIP动态路由协配置Router(config)#router rip 默认为版本V1,有类路由Router(config-router)# version 2 设置为版本V2,无类路由Router(config-router)#network 192.168.1.0 宣告接口网络号1.0Router(config-router)#network 192.168.2.0 宣告接口网络号2.0 Router#show ip protocol 查看路由协议Router#debug ip rip 调试RIP协议Router(config-router)#no auto-summar关闭路由汇总功能,允许子网通告28、Router#copy running-config startup-config 保存路由配置信息 Router#write 保存路由配置信息 29、路由器密码恢复2600(不同型号方法不一样) *重启路由器,60秒内按下Ctrl+Break,进入ROM Monitor模式 *修改寄存器的值:rommon1>confreg 0X2142 (原值为0X2102) rommon2>reSet *重启路由器,选择NO退回EXEC模式Router>enable 进入特权模式Router#copy startup-config running-config 加载原配置Router#config terminal 进入全局模式Router(config)>#Enable password 222 重置密码Router(config)>#config-register 0X2102 复位寄存器值Router#copy running-config startup-config 保存配置Router#reload 重启路由器

如何添加永久静态路由

按 win键+X键,在弹出的列表中选择“命令提示符(管理员)”使用dos命令添加静态路由接下来我们所有的操作都是基于“route”命令来实现,可以再命令提示里面输入“ route ?”查看route命令的帮助及语法使用dos命令添加静态路由以图中内容为例,我这里添加了一条去往 10.10.10.0/24网段的静态路由,指定去往此网段的路由都走 172.20.153.254网关,确认添加的内容无误后按回车,弹出“操作完成!”内容表示路由添加成功;其中此处用到的几个参数的作用是:-p 表示永久路由,重启后不丢失Add 添加路由10.10.10.0 表示目的网段的网络地址Mask 固定命令,后面跟的是目标网段的子网掩码172.20.153.254 是去往目的网段的吓一跳使用dos命令添加静态路由可以通过“route print”命令来查看听见的静态路由使用dos命令添加静态路由可通过 “route delete 目的网段网络地址”删除添加的静态路由使用dos命令添加静态路由

本文版权声明本文内容由互联网用户自发贡献,该文观点仅代表作者本人。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如发现本站有涉嫌抄袭侵权/违法违规的内容,请联系本站客服,一经查实,本站将立刻删除。

发表评论

热门推荐